Transaction 695c5f50fe75b99f8613dcf149576ff81f345447c1fdcf1ac0f14e727c19268c

1 Input
1 Outputs
  • 695c5f50fe75b99f8613dcf149576ff81f345447c1fdcf1ac0f14e727c19268c:0
  • value  1699938543
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G